Subject: Calendar sync conflict — hold the cut

Team,

Quillhaven Calendar is double-writing events when two devices sync within the same five-second window. Merge logic picks the older revision, so user edits vanish. Marten has a fix in review; do not cut the release until it lands. Affected users should be told to sync one device at a time. For triage, the regression traces back to the build noted below.

session token of kahog-bahif = htk9_f63daec35

## Feedcheck Validator — Quarantine Flow

Suspicious podcast feeds flagged by Feedcheck go to quarantine, not rejection. Do not release a quarantined feed without checking enclosure URLs for scheme downgrades and oversized payload declarations. Validator rules are signed; tampered rule files halt the service by design. Rotate the rule-signing key quarterly. Escalate repeated signature failures to the Marrowgate security desk immediately. Quarantine review steps and the current rule manifest are documented here:

operations page: https://confluence.lumiclabs.internal/projects/display/browse/projects/b6be

The committee reviewed the proposed hiring freeze in the Fieldworks division. Rationale: divisional revenue is tracking 12% under plan, and open requisitions would add cost without near-term return. Resolved: all Fieldworks hiring paused for two quarters, excepting two safety-critical roles, subject to CFO sign-off. HR to communicate to affected managers Monday; no external announcement. Impact on the Ostrel project timeline to be assessed and reported at the next meeting. The following note is recorded in confidence for the board.

internal memo for tagep-kahif: Aldathek Partners plans to raise the Rusdor list price by 49.5 percent in August. The pricing group signed off on a budget of $301.0 million for Project Sorix. The renewal with Holirox Systems closes at $56.0 million a year, 35.7 percent below the last contract. Project Briix slips by one quarter because of the staffing delay.

**Q: Do the Briskline Java and Rust SDKs have feature parity?**

Mostly, yes — both support mutual TLS and token rotation. The Rust SDK lags on scoped audit hooks, which land next quarter. If a review depends on a specific security feature, check the parity matrix first, then ask the SDK team to confirm current status.

pager mailbox: holius@nelvrogrid.internal